Tide pools (also tidal pools or rock pools) are rocky pools by oceans that are filled with seawater. Tide pools can either be small and shallow or large and deep. The small ones are usually found far back on the shore and the large ones are found nearer to the ocean. Tide pools are formed as a high tide comes in over a rocky shore. Water fills depressions in the ground, which turn into isolated pools as the tide retreats. This process, repeated twice a day, replenishes the seawater in what otherwise might be a stagnant pool.
